National Care Group Limited is hiring a Support Worker in Rochdale to provide dedicated support to young adults with complex needs. As a Support Worker, you will build positive relationships, assist with daily tasks like cooking and cleaning, and empower individuals towards independence.
The role offers paid training and a fulfilling career in a diverse and inclusive environment where your potential is valued. Join us in making a positive impact on lives and supporting individuals to achieve their aspirations.

How to prepare for a job interview at National Care Group Limited
β¨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you understand what being a Support Worker involves. Familiarise yourself with the specific needs of young adults with complex needs and think about how you can contribute to their independence. This will show your genuine interest in the role.
β¨Share Personal Experiences
When discussing your background, highlight any relevant experiences you've had that relate to supporting others. Whether it's volunteering, previous jobs, or personal stories, sharing these will help the interviewer see your passion for making a positive impact.
β¨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some questions to ask at the end of your interview. Inquire about the training provided, the team dynamics, or how success is measured in the role.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
β¨Demonstrate Empathy and Patience
As a Support Worker, empathy and patience are key traits. During the interview, be sure to convey these qualities through your answers and body language. Share examples of how you've handled challenging situations with understanding and care.
